The tariff classification of wind chimes from China.
NY J80404 January 27, 2003 CLA-2-83:RR:NC:N1:113 J80404 CATEGORY: Classification TARIFF NO.: 8306.10.0000 Ms. Kim Young BDP International 2721 Walker Avenue NW Grand Rapids, MI 49504 RE: The tariff classification of wind chimes from China. Dear Ms. Young: In your letter dated January 21, 2003, you requested a ruling on behalf of Meijer Distribution on tariff classification. The sample you provided is item # 958295, the Garden Wind Chime. The wind chime consists of six tuned, tubular, aluminum bells with nylon cords and wooden frame. The wind chime is designed to be used as a decoration in a garden or house to produce pleasing sounds. In your letter, you suggest that the wind chime be classified in subheading 9206.00.6000, HTS, as “sets of tuned bells known as chimes, peals or carillons.” However, the superior heading, heading 9206, HTS, provides for “percussion musical instruments.” A wind chime is not a musical instrument. The applicable subheading for this product will be 8306.10.0000,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for bells, gongs and the like, non-electric, of base metal. The general rate of duty will be 5.8 percent ad valorem. This ruling is being issued under the provisions of Part 177 of the Customs Regulations (19 C.F.R.177). A copy of the ruling or the control number indicated above should be provided with the entry documents filed at the time this merchandise is imported.
